Analysis

Sweden recorded 307,358 for population ages 60-64, female in 2025.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.3% on the previous year and up 9.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 60-64, female in Sweden peaked at 314,016 in 2009 and was at its lowest, 203,185, in 1960.

Sweden ranks 72nd of 215 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 221,658 203,185 239,877 10
1970s 244,961 238,148 248,704 10
1980s 243,292 225,183 255,202 10
1990s 212,450 206,406 221,285 10
2000s 268,716 220,568 314,016 10
2010s 289,385 280,651 310,683 10
2020s 291,166 283,647 307,358 6
